Just recently I installed my first umsdos linux system.

As this machine is running in a network where I keep our
tools up-to-date via "rdist" I stumbled over what seems
to be the "DOS mtime is exact to 2 seconds only" problem.
So after transferring a file and setting its mtime so the
servers value sometimes the mtime's differ by 1 second.

1. Is it correct that UMSDOS just uses the DOS mtime info?
2. Am I correct on the 2 seconds resolution?
3. What is the workaround ("make" like programs should see
   the same problem?)?
